Deformable electronic devices and corresponding methods for moving flashlight output as a function of a change in orientation

1. A method in an electronic device, the method comprising:
detecting, with one or more sensors, a wrapped geometric form factor defined by a flexible display supported by a deformable housing while in a flashlight mode of operation;
presenting, with one or more processors, flashlight output on the flexible display in a first location;
also detecting, with one or more other sensors, gesture input translating the electronic device in three-dimensional space while the wrapped geometric form factor is occurring;
identifying, with the one or more sensors, a wrist-worn condition of the wrapped geometric form factor; and
moving, by the one or more processors, the flashlight output on the flexible display in response to the translating to a second location as a function of a change in orientation of the electronic device in three-dimensional space resulting from the translating;
wherein the moving the flashlight output on the flexible display in response to the translating occurs only when the wrist-worn condition is occurring.
